FIRST AND TEN
- The No. 1 ranked and unbeaten – 9-0 and 6-0 in the Big Ten Conference – Ohio State Buckeyes host the UCLA Bruins (3-6 and 3-3 B1G), Saturday in a rare, November night game at Ohio Stadium. Kickoff is set for 7:30 p.m. with NBC televising.
- Ohio State has played five home night games in the month of November and the team is 5-0 in those games, winning by an average of 34.2 points per game. The opponents: Illinois (2014), Minnesota (2015), Nebraska (2016), Rutgers (2020) and Michigan State (2023).
- Ohio State is 27-5 all-time in night games at Ohio Stadium and 86-30 in all night games.
- Ryan Day‘s Buckeye teams are 25-4 all-time in night games, including a 12-0 mark at Ohio Stadium.
- This is Ohio State’s 19th 9-0 start to a season.
- A Buckeye win would be the 32nd 10-or-more win season for the program.
- Ohio State is on a nation’s-best 13-game winning streak.
- Ohio State and UCLA are meeting for only the 10th time and for the first time since 2001.
- Ohio State and UCLA are next scheduled to meet in the regular season in 2028 in Los Angeles.
BY THE NUMBERS
3x: The 2025 season is the third time for Ohio State to play three night games in a season, after previously having three such games in 2014 and 2022. Ohio State has played Ohio and Minnesota at night so far.
6th: A win over UCLA will give Ryan Day six seasons with 10-or-more wins, moving him to within one such season of the seven by Jim Tressel & Urban Meyer. COVID limited the 2020 season to just eight games.
4th: The Buckeyes have won a nation’s-best 13 consecutive games … the fourth 10-plus game winning streak under Ryan Day with 16 consecutive wins in 2018-19, 13 in 2024-25, 12 in 2021-22 and 11 in 2023.
No. 1: Ohio State’s defense is Top 5 in no less than 14 different categories, including the big defensive four of scoring (No. 1 at 7.2), total defense (No. 1 at 211.6), passing (No. 2 at 128.7) and rushing (No. 5 at 82.9). games.
WR1 SETS MORE RECORDS
Jeremiah Smith caught a career-high 10 passes against Purdue. In the process, he became the fastest Ohio State receiver to catch 25 touchdown passes … 25 games to break David Boston’s previous mark of 25 TDs in 30 games. Smith’s burgeoning season stats include five top seven marks nationally, including 10 TDs (2nd), 65 receptions (6th), 862 yards (6th) and 95.8 ypg (5th).
- 1: THAT’S WHAT WE’RE SAYIN
- Julian Sayin is coming off his sixth 300-yard passing game of the season vs. Purdue and his fifth game completing at least 80 pct. of his passes. He did have a wonderful stretch of 173 consecutive passes without an interception snapped.
- Sayin enters this week as one of the favorites for the Heisman Trophy with consistency a hallmark of his game while leading an unbeaten, No. 1-ranked team.
- The RS freshman leads the nation by considerable margins in both completion percentage (80.9 pct.) and quarterback rating (192.6).
- He also enters this week’s game vs. UCLA ranked No. 2 nationally at 9.9 yards per attempt, No. 4 with 24 touchdown passes, No. 13 with 276.8 yards per game and No. 14 with 2,491 passing yards.
- He is only the second quarterback in the last 30 years (West Virginia’s Geno Smith, in 2012) to have three games with at least 300 yards passing, three touchdowns, no interceptions and an 80.0 completion percentage.
- He has completed at least 85 percent of his passes (min. 10 attempts) in four different games (vs. Grambling, Minnesota, Wisconsin and Penn State), an Ohio State record and something that had only been done at Ohio State 14 times entering the season
- He’s earned nine player of the week awards.
BEST IN THE CFP ERA
- Since the start of the College Football Playoff era in 2014, Ohio State …
- Is third in CFP appearances (6) and T2nd in CFP title game wins (two; 2015 and 2025);
- Has the best winning percentage at .890 (138-17); Alabama is second at .881, 142-19;
- Has the fewest losses with 17 (Alabama, 19); and
- Has the second-most wins with 138; Alabama has 142 and is followed by Ohio State, Georgia (133) and Clemson (133).
OHIO STATE’S LAST 100
- Ohio State, at 9-0 overall, is seeking its 32nd 10-win season in school history.
- A 10th win would mark the 13th consecutive season for 10-or-more wins for Ohio State, a streak that started in 2012 but excludes the 2020 COVID-19 season when Ohio State advanced to the CFP national championship game but only played eight games on the season.
- The schools with the most 10-plus win seasons: 1. Alabama (44); 2. Oklahoma (42); 3. Michigan (32); 4. Ohio State (31); 5. Georgia (29); 6. Nebraska & USC (28); 8. Penn State 27; 9. Texas (26); and 10. Florida State (26).
OHIO STATE VS. UCLA
- These teams haven’t played in football since the 2001 season.
- They were scheduled to meet Sept. 15 in Los Angeles that year, but 9/11 happened and the game, and life as we knew it, was paused while America mourned more than 3,000 killed in the attacks.
- The teams played on Sept. 22 with No. 14 UCLA defeating No. 21 Ohio State, 13-6.
- It was Jim Tressel’s second game as Ohio State head coach.
MORE ON THE SERIES
- No team has won consecutive games in this nine-game series.
- Except for a tie in 1976, the two schools have flip-flopped wins and the series is even at 4-4-1.
